描述This detailed book provides a broad collection of methodologies for natural killer (NK) cell research. Beginning with an assortment of methods for the isolation of NK cells and NK cell differentiation, the volume continues with methodologies for functional tests, such as cytotoxicity, viral infection, and metabolism assays, as well as clinical applications of NK cells. Written for the highly successful .Methods in Molecular Biology. series, chapters include introductions to their respective topics, lists of the necessary materials and reagents, step-by-step, readily reproducible laboratory protocols, and tips on troubleshooting and avoiding known pitfalls. .Authoritative and practical, .Natural Killer (NK) Cells: Methods and Protocols. serves as an ideal guide for researchers looking to contribute to the further development of basic and clinical NK cell research..

Methods for Isolating and Defining Single-Cell Transcriptomes of Tissue-Resident Human NK Cells performing transcriptomic analyses of NK cells at the individual cell level. Single-cell RNA sequencing provides a higher resolution of cellular heterogeneity and a better understanding of cell–cell interactions within the microenvironment.
